Medications such as SSRIs (sertraline, fluoxetine), SNRIs (atomoxetine, venlafaxine), blood pressure medications, and non-controlled weight loss treatments (like GLP-1s or Contrave) can be safely evaluated and prescribed through video telehealth appointments across all 50 states.
